The mysteries of our universe and a terrifying sense of the unknown are laid bare in this anthology of weird fiction.Featuring stories from Edith Nesbit, Algernon Blackwood, Robert Louis Stevenson and more, Classic Weird Stories celebrates the unsettling and the unexplainable side of life.Vividly imagined and richly described, each of these tales is a journey beyond normality.Danger lurks everywhere, and pounces at the drop of a hat in Lafcadio Hearn’s ‘Mujina’, a Japanese folk tale where a man’s lonely nighttime walk turns into a nightmare.Charlotte Riddell describes the unbridled power of evil in ‘Sandy the Tinker’, in which a man is forced to make a life-or-death choice.Twisted minds conduct experiments on themselves and others in Edith Nesbit and Robert Louis Stevenson’s fiction, while other bizarre, paranormal experiences have onlookers struggling to believe what their instincts tell them.In Ambrose Bierce’s ‘The Damn Thing’, a sceptical jury stand around the corpse of a man who died in suspicious circumstances.For the terrified witness, words fail to convey what exactly he saw... Part of the Macmillan Collector’s Library, a series of stunning pocket-sized classics.These beautiful books make perfect gifts or a treat for any book lover.This edition is compiled and introduced by Dr Emily Alder.
